引言
随着互联网技术的飞速发展,分布式系统在各个领域中的应用日益广泛。在教育资源共享方面,分布式系统更是发挥了巨大的作用,打破了传统教育资源的时空限制,让知识得以无界流动。本文将深入探讨分布式系统如何革新教育资源共享,以及其带来的深远影响。
分布式系统概述
1. 什么是分布式系统?
分布式系统是由多个独立的计算机节点组成的网络,这些节点通过通信协议相互协作,共同完成一个或多个任务。分布式系统具有高可用性、高可靠性、可扩展性等特点。
2. 分布式系统的关键技术
- 分布式存储:如分布式文件系统、分布式数据库等,可实现海量数据的存储和快速访问。
- 分布式计算:如MapReduce、Spark等,可将大规模数据处理任务分解为多个子任务,并行执行。
- 分布式网络:如SDN(软件定义网络)、SD-WAN(软件定义广域网)等,提高网络传输效率和安全性。
分布式系统在教育资源共享中的应用
1. 资源共享平台搭建
分布式系统可以帮助教育机构搭建一个高效、可扩展的资源共享平台,实现教育资源的统一管理和分配。
- 案例:慕课平台(如网易云课堂、中国大学MOOC等)采用分布式存储技术,将课程视频、课件等资源存储在云端,用户可通过平台进行访问和下载。
2. 教育资源优化配置
分布式系统可以根据用户需求,动态调整教育资源的分配策略,提高资源利用率。
- 案例:教育部门利用分布式计算技术,对学校的教育资源进行大数据分析,为学校提供个性化的资源配置建议。
3. 跨地域教育资源共享
分布式系统可以实现跨地域的教育资源共享,让优质教育资源惠及更多地区。
- 案例:我国“互联网+教育”项目,通过分布式网络技术,将优质教育资源输送到偏远地区,促进教育公平。
分布式系统在教育资源共享中的优势
1. 高可用性
分布式系统具有高可用性,即使某个节点发生故障,其他节点仍可正常运行,确保教育资源共享平台稳定可靠。
2. 高可靠性
分布式系统采用冗余设计,如数据备份、故障转移等,提高教育资源共享平台的可靠性。
3. 可扩展性
分布式系统可根据需求进行水平扩展,满足教育资源共享平台不断增长的用户量和数据量。
4. 低成本
分布式系统采用开源技术,降低教育资源共享平台的开发和维护成本。
总结
分布式系统在教育资源共享中的应用,极大地促进了教育资源的优化配置和共享,为我国教育事业发展注入了新的活力。随着技术的不断进步,分布式系统在教育资源共享领域的应用将更加广泛,为构建全民学习型社会贡献力量。
